Maruti Suzuki Flashes its Alto
July 15, 2009 – 10:23 am by Rachit Hirani
Maruti Suzuki has launched the limited edition of its Alto known as the Alto Flash. Maruti Suzuki Alto is powered by a 800cc powerplant has very basic features in the car, with the top model having power steering.
The Alto Flash will feature a few more features like front power windows, designer graphics and art leather seat covers. The feather touch mirrors, door handles, bumpers and body mouldings will be bodt coloured too.
The Alto Flash will cost the same as the Alto with a benefit of Rs 18,500 considering the accessories fitted in it. The Alto Flash will be available in five colours viz., silky silver, pearl silver, blue blaze, fire brick red and white.
